How To Get Rid Of Mild Anxiety
Posted on May 2, 2011 | Anxiety.
We all want to always be happy and healthy in order to enjoy the wonderful things life has to offer. Unfortunately, we learn, sooner or later, that there is no such thing as permanent happiness or health. We know we should work less, avoid stressful situations and exhausting activities, but we choose to ignore the signals our organism gives us from time to time. That is until one day we realize something is wrong with us.
Most of the times, before a serious illness appears, we always have to deal with some mild disorders that are just as dangerous as any other disease, if not treated. One of the most common disorders that appears when we are overstressed and too tired from the exhausting activities we do every day is anxiety, with all its three types: mild, moderate and severe.
Many people suffer from a mild form anxiety, which, if not treated properly, this can become a danger for us. So it is very important to try and get rid of it as soon as you notice the symptoms. When you experience mild anxiety you will notice a lot of disturbing symptoms like trembling, sweating, palpitations and difficulties when you are trying to concentrate on something. You can realise why it is not pleasant to suffer of this condition.
The first step in trying to get rid of mild anxiety is to take a few breaks from work, every day. It is important to clear you head for a while and get a few minutes of rest in order to avoid stress and pressure taking control over you.
We know that sports release endorphins and endorphins make us happy; this is why you should remember to exercise at least 20 minutes per day. The fact that your body will be active for a little while will make it more relaxed. It does not matter where and how, the important thing is to do some physical exercise every day.
Taking time to think about what bothers us and finding solutions to fix it can be really helpful when we want to get rid of mild anxiety. Since one cause of mild anxiety is stress, we have to get rid of all of the stress factors in order to end this unpleasant condition; so take your time, sit down and relax. Just make a list in your mind with all your issues and possible, plausible solutions to them. Of course, it is important to make them happen as well, not just think about them.
Don’t imagine that you will see results just after one day or two, because as any other disorder, anxiety won’t disappear in a second, it takes a little patience. So be patient, follow the advice above and you will soon see how your state of mind improves. But most of all you must remember that the first step in healing the mild anxiety is admitting that you suffer from this condition; many people experience it without admitting that this is a problem for them.
